Yin yoga is a gentle practice that invites you to relax into poses held for prolonged periods. Unlike its faster-paced counterpart, Yang yoga, Yin yoga focuses on activating the deep connective tissues of the body, such as ligaments, tendons, and fascia.

The poses in a Yin yoga practice are often static, allowing gravity to gently work its magic, enhancing flexibility and range of motion. This approach is not about achieving perfect alignment, but rather about cultivating presence in the body and allowing it to unwind tension.

Through the practice of Yin yoga, you can discover a deep sense of peace. It is a path to balance, both on a physical and emotional level.

Yin Yoga for Flexibility, Stress Relief, and Beyond

Yin yoga soothing practices offer a unique path to cultivate intrinsic flexibility. By holding poses for extended periods, typically five minutes or longer, this style of yoga targets the deepest tissues of the body, releasing tension and promoting mobility. Beyond its physical benefits, yin yoga also calms the mind, offering a sanctuary from the stresses of daily life. The slow movements and sustained poses create a space for deep relaxation, allowing the release of emotional tension.

Regular practice of yin yoga can lead to a expanded sense of well-being, enhancing both physical and mental equilibrium. It is a powerful tool for anyone seeking to deepen their flexibility, reduce stress, and cultivate a deeper connection with themselves.
